Podiatry Contract Services - Warm Spring Service UnitThis contract solicitation seeks a firm-fixed-price purchase order for contracted podiatry services to support the Warm Springs Service Unit (WSSU) in Warm Springs, Oregon. Due to staffing shortages that have compromised patient care and access to podiatric services, the Indian Health Service requires a qualified podiatrist to provide supplemental professional medical coverage. The contractor will be responsible for delivering outpatient clinical podiatry care including patient assessments, diagnosis, treatment of foot and lower extremity conditions, especially for high-risk diabetic patients, and documentation in accordance with federal, state, and Indian Health Service regulations. The podiatrist must maintain proper licensure, credentials, and adhere to established clinical and safety standards, infection control protocols, and facility security requirements. Services are to be provided during regular clinic hours, not exceeding 40 hours per week, with coordination required at least 72 hours in advance to ensure continuous patient care. The period of performance will last one year from the award date, with potential for follow-on work based on ongoing staffing needs. The solicitation is a competitive Indian Small Business Economic Enterprise (ISBEE) set-aside under NAICS code 621391 for offices of podiatrists. Evaluation criteria include prior relevant experience—particularly in rural healthcare settings—and price. Quotes must be submitted electronically by July 15, 2026, and must include pricing, technical experience, past performance, and necessary documentation. The Government will award based on best value, emphasizing both price and the ability to reliably deliver compliant podiatric services to ensure patient safety and continuity of care.
